Azerbaijan State Naval Academy: Center of Maritime Education

Azerbaijan State Naval Academy (ADDA) is one of Azerbaijan's leading higher education institutions in the field of maritime and maritime transportation. Founded in 1996, ADDA offers education in broad academic fields such as maritime, naval engineering, maritime transportation and logistics. History and Development

Azerbaijan State Naval Academy was established in 1996 by the Decree of the Cabinet of Ministers of the Republic of Azerbaijan. Since its establishment, the Academy has undertaken the mission of training qualified specialists for the maritime sector of Azerbaijan. ADDA continuously improves the quality of education by adopting modern methods of maritime education.

Academic Programs

ADDA offers students a wide range of academic programs. The main faculties of the Academy are:

  1. Faculty of Maritime Studies: It provides education in the fields of maritime transportation management, ship machinery management and maritime safety.
  2. Faculty of Naval Engineering: It offers programs in shipbuilding and marine engineering.
  3. Faculty of Logistics and Transportation: Provides training in logistics management, maritime transportation and port management.
  4. Faculty of Maritime Law: It offers training in maritime law, international maritime treaties and marine insurance.
  5. Faculty of Marine Electronics and Communication: It offers programs on ship electronics, navigation systems and maritime communication technologies.

Each faculty aims to provide students with theoretical knowledge and practical skills. ADDA also offers master's and doctoral programs, giving students the opportunity to further their academic careers.

Research and Innovation

ADDA attaches great importance to scientific research and innovation. The Academy's various research centers and laboratories are working on important projects in the fields of maritime and naval engineering. The main research areas are:

  • Marine Technologies: Research is conducted on ship design, marine engineering and shipbuilding.
  • Logistics and Transportation: Research is conducted on logistics management, maritime transportation and port management.
  • Maritime Security: Studies are carried out on maritime safety, prevention of maritime accidents and maritime rescue operations.

The Academy's research activities are published in national and international journals and presented at various scientific conferences.

International Cooperation

ADDA cooperates with many maritime academies and research centers internationally. These collaborations include various activities such as student and faculty exchange programs, joint research projects and scientific publications. The Academy also hosts international students, enabling them to receive maritime education in Azerbaijan.
